Espressive integrates with Workday to support personalized experiences for employees

Espressive, a provider of artificial intelligence (AI) for enterprise service management (ESM), is offering integration with leading HR systems such as Workday, SuccessFactors, and BambooHR. This move gives employees one place to go for immediate, personalized answers to all of their HR-related questions and issues, according to the vendor.

The Espressive AI-based Virtual Support Agent, Barista, understands thousands of employee phrases across the 100 most common Workday questions with use cases covering everything from onboarding to managing time off requests and invoices.

Barista can assist employees by enabling access to information in Workday, such as PTO days and timecard information, using their natural language.

Barista also updates information in Workday in real time across a wide range of use cases such as managing PTO, looking up employee data, and facilitating employee onboarding.

“The advent of the hybrid workforce has inundated HR teams challenged with the dual responsibility of providing support for their on-site and remote employees while prioritizing the employee experience,” said Pat Calhoun, founder and CEO of Espressive. “Customers are looking for immediate ROI and want to avoid the complexity of building language recognition on a toolkit, such as those available from IBM Watson, ServiceNow, and Workday. The Barista virtual agent comes pre-equipped understanding the HR language of employees, while providing a single point for virtually any HR question.”

The integration of Espressive Barista with leading HR systems means employees can turn to Barista as the single, automated hub for questions across all HR tools.

This improves the employee experience, which has a positive impact on productivity, satisfaction, and retention; increases employee use of HR tools; improves the ROI on HR technology investments; and frees up HR support staff from answering repetitive questions and continuously researching answers for all geographies, so they can focus on high touch interactions.

Barista automates the resolution of up to 80% of HR questions on an expansive range of topics such as benefits, payroll, annual reviews, and company policies, according to the vendor.

Barista also automates employee workflows, such as vacation requests, onboarding, benefit inquiries as well as associated approvals. Future integrations with other leading HR systems will be available soon.
